A well-written set of covenants, conditions, and restrictions (CC&Rs) outlines the HOA's rules for residents. These often cover parameters such as property maintenance, landscaping, parking, noise levels, and even permitted pet breeds. It's imperative to familiarize yourself with these guidelines to maintain compliance and avoid any potential problems.

HOAs also collect fees from residents to finance the maintenance and operations of community amenities and shared spaces. These cover expenses such as landscaping, pool upkeep, snow removal, security services, and administrative costs. The amount of your HOA fee will fluctuate based on the size and breadth of your community.

Make sure you meticulously review your HOA's financial documents to understand how fees are allocated. You have the right to request clarification on any aspect of HOA rules and fees. Open communication with your HOA board is key to handling any concerns or questions you may have.

Delving into HOA Costs and Guidelines

Deciding to purchase a home within a development governed by a Homeowners Association (HOA) can be a smart decision. HOAs often offer amenities and keep up common areas, improving the overall worth of your residence. However, it's essential to understand the associated costs and guidelines before making your final decision. HOA fees are typically assessed monthly or annually and can vary click here significantly based on factors such as the size of the community, amenities offered, and the HOA's financial obligations.

These fees are used to fund various costs, including landscaping, repair of common areas, protection, and administration. It's necessary to review the HOA's covenants, conditions, and restrictions (CC&Rs), which outline the guidelines governing resident behavior. CC&Rs can address a broad range of topics, from animal policies to exterior home modifications.
